Les Henson:
Bearmach do a timing belt kit for the 300TDi engine - the belt is Dayco (OE spec), the crank sprocket is a one-piece item, so doesn't fall apart on you. Everything you need comes in the kit - belt, idler, tensioner, and gasket. If you need seals, such as timing cover dust seal, crank front seal, and cam seal, then you will have to buy them seperately.
